About this opportunity
Our client is seeking the services of a skilled and capable individual to work as an ALM Strategy Specialist within the Supervision (Insurance) function. Reporting to a Deputy Director, the ALM Strategy Specialist will work with and lead a team focused on specialist technical areas, including but not limited to research, Asset Liability Management (ALM), investment, hedging, and liquidity risk management.
Responsibilities:
Managing a Team responsible for detailed reviews of the models and practices employed by regulated insurance entities in managing liquidity, insurance and market risks (e.g., interest rate risk, currency risk, spread risk, equity risk, etc.) to evaluate compliance with existing laws, regulations, policies, codes, plans and procedures and preparing reports for discussion and action
Overseeing thought leadership and technical expertise on complex matters among ALM, hedging and investments, including structured and non-traditional investments
Leading on the development of tools to enable informed supervisory insight on liquidity stress testing, lapse risk management and capital markets scenario analysis
Leading the Department in the development and application of risk, financial and regulatory analytics for long-term insurers
Researching and assessing a range of complex financial market developments and using such analysis to update and enhance the supervisory toolkit
Providing training, advice and senior-level technical support to regulatory and operational teams
Performing other related work and special projects as assigned by management in accordance with competencies normally associated with the post
What you’ll need
A master’s degree in finance, investments, risk management, economics or actuarial science or a professional designation from a recognised institution or professional body such as CFA, CAIA, ARPM, CQF, FSA, FIA, or CERA
A minimum of ten (10) years’ relevant experience, of which at least five (5) years should be at a senior level working within a regulated financial services sector, preferably life insurance/reinsurance, investment sector, or as a financial service
Practical experience of ALM implementation or review within a regulated financial services sector
In-depth understanding of the Bermuda regulatory framework or other risk-based supervision regimes, especially as they apply to long-term/life insurance products
Understanding of the key pillars of risk-based supervision such as economic balance sheet, standard formula, internal capital model, ORSA, BSCR and stress tests
Compelling evidence of knowledge and expertise in evaluating complex investment structures, balance sheet optimisation, derivatives and hedging
Proficient in R, Python, MATLAB and/or other ALM software
